I pulled my Rampage into the shop today and dropped
the engine and front end suspension out of it... I'll
pull the interior tomorrow then cut the floor pan out...
its going to be a W-5 SB with a auto and a 4-link
with strut front

Quote:

Whats a Rampage




Its a little pick up that was made from a 2 door Omni
or Horizon... was built in 82, 83, 84
